WHAT ARE CADBURY MINI EGGS?

Cadbury eggs are similar to M&M’s in that they are both filled with milk chocolate and have a hard candy coating. They look like mini eggs which makes them perfect for creating the perfect Easter dessert.

Unfortunately, they are only available around Easter. So buy them up while you can!

Cadbury Cookies

Soft chocolate chip cookies packed with Cadbury mini eggs makes for the perfect Easter treat!
5 from 3 votes
Print Recipe Pin Recipe
Prep Time 10 mins
Cook Time 10 mins
Total Time 20 mins
Course Dessert
Cuisine American
Servings 10 large cookies

Ingredients
  

  • 1 ½ c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 tsp baking powder
  • ½ tsp baking soda
  • ½ cup salted butter softened
  • ¾ cup brown sugar packed
  • ¼ cup granulated sugar
  • 1 egg
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• ¾ cup Cadbury mini eggs roughly chopped
  • ¾-1 cup mini chocolate chips

Instructions
 

  • Preheat your oven to 350 degrees and prepare a baking sheet with a silicone mat or non-stick spray and set aside.
  • Cream butter and both sugars in the bowl of a stand mixer with a paddle attachment.
  • Add egg and vanilla and mix.
  • Add dry ingredients into a medium bowl and give a quick whisk and add to wet ingredinets.
  • Mix on low until there are no dry spots remaining and the dough comes together.
  • Fold in the Cadbury mini eggs and mini chocolate chips.
  • Scoop out about 2 ½-3 Tablespoon balls of dough and place them 2 inches apart on a baking sheet. Bake for 10-13 minutes or until the edges are golden brown.
  • Remove from the oven and allow to cool 5-10 minutes on the baking sheet then transfer to a wire rack to cool completely.
